<reference>65 ILCS 5/3.1-10-17 new</reference><aliasreference></aliasreference><SynopsisText>     Amends the Illinois Municipal Code. Provides that the imposition of term limits by referendum, ordinance, or otherwise must be prospective. Provides that elective office held prior to the effective date of any term limit imposed by a municipality shall not prohibit a person otherwise eligible from running for or holding elective office in that municipality. Provides that term limits imposed in a manner inconsistent with the applicable provisions are invalid. Provides that these provisions apply to all term limits imposed by a municipality located in a county with a population greater than 3,000,000 by referendum, ordinance, or otherwise passed on or after November 8, 2016. Limits home rule powers. Effective immediately.</SynopsisText></synopsis>
